Rajpura - Bilaspur Sadar, Bilaspur
Rajpura is a village situated in the Bilaspur Sadar tehsil of Bilaspur district, Himachal Pradesh. Rajpura village is a designated Gram Panchayat.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Rajpura is 019838. The village covers a total geographical area of 247 hectares and falls under the 174001 pincode. Bilaspur is the nearest town.
Rajpura village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Pradhan ser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Sri naina Deviji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Hamirpur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Rajpura
According to the 2011 Census, Rajpura village had a total population of 751 people, including 380 males and 371 females, living in 115 households. The sex ratio was 976 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 76.75%, with male literacy at 84.34% and female literacy at 69.02%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 212.
The table below presents a detailed demographic breakdown of the village, including separate male and female figures for each population category.
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 751 | 380 | 371 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 93 | 48 | 45 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 212 | 112 | 100 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 0 | 0 | 0 |
| Literate Population | 505 | 280 | 225 |
| Illiterate Population | 246 | 100 | 146 |

Transport and Connectivity of Rajpura
Rajpura is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Private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. the road distance from Bilaspur to Rajpura is about 12 km, with the usual travel time around 30-60 minutes.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
Banking and Postal Services in Rajpura
Banking and postal services are essential for daily financial transactions and communication. The availability of these facilities for Rajpura village is detailed below:
| Service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Bank | No | Available within 2-5 km |
| ATM | No | Available within 2-5 km |
| Post Office | Yes | Available within village |
Health Facilities in Rajpura
Healthcare facilities play an important role in providing basic medical services to the residents. The details regarding the nearest health centres and hospitals serving Rajpura village are given below:
| Facility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Health Sub-Centre (HSC) | Yes | Available within village |
| Primary Health Centre (PHC) | Yes | Available within village |
| Community Health Centre (CHC) | No | Available within 5-10 km |
